Dishes
Salted Pepper IntestinesA Chinese dish made with pork intestines fried until crispy and stir-fried with salt, pepper, and aromatics for a savory, crunchy texture.
Pork Liver Rice BowlPork liver rice bowl features marinated pork liver quickly stir-fried and served over steamed rice, with onions and green peppers for flavor.
Premium Beef NoodlesPremium beef noodle soup is carefully prepared using tender beef, noodles, vegetables, and other key ingredients. The noodles are chewy, the beef is fresh and juicy, and when combined with a rich broth and fresh vegetables, it delivers the classic deliciousness of noodle dishes.
Premium Pig Intestine NoodlesPremium intestine noodles feature pork intestines and noodles, with intestines cleaned, blanched, and stewed until tender, then mixed with cooked noodles and simmered in broth or water, finished with seasonings to taste.
Fatty Intestine Rice BowlFatty intestine rice bowl features cleaned and boiled pork intestines stewed with soy sauce, star anise, and cinnamon, then slowly simmered for rich flavor. Served with rice and garnished with green onions and ginger.
Chen's Intestine NoodlesA spicy noodle dish featuring tender pork intestines stewed in a rich sauce, served with hand-pulled noodles.
Spicy Pork IntestinesSpicy pork intestines is a dish made primarily from pig intestines, cleaned, blanched to remove odor, then stir-fried with chili, Sichuan pepper, ginger, and garlic. The finished dish has tender yet chewy intestines with rich flavor.
Stir-fried Fresh Pork LiverA classic Chinese dish made by quickly stir-frying fresh pork liver with vegetables like bell peppers and onions, resulting in a tender and nutritious meal.
Spicy Chicken GizzardSpicy chicken gizzards is a dish primarily made with chicken gizzards. After cleaning and slicing, the gizzards are marinated with cooking wine and ginger slices to remove any fishy odor, then stir-fried together with chili peppers, Sichuan peppercorns, and other seasonings. The finished dish has a bright red color, a crisp and tender texture, and a rich spicy flavor.
